PAVA\, the Professional Association of Visual Artists\, is a non-profit organization run by volunteer artists to serve local artisans and support the arts community in the Tampa Bay Area. It provides exhibition\, education and grant opportunities for its members\, as well as offers its members’ artwork for sale at its shop\, “The Cool Art Shop\,” located at 1240 County Road 1\, Dunedin. Additionally\, PAVA supports local art centers\, and is a local sponsor of the Pinellas County Regional National Scholastic Art Awards where scholarships are provided to students for art instruction.

DESCRIPTION:The Amazing Acro-cats Featuring Tuna and the Rock Cats are a troupe of rescued house cats. This one-of-a-kind\, two hour long purrformance features talented felines roll on balls\, ride skateboards\, jump through hoops\, and more! \nThe finale is the only all-cat band in the entire world – Tuna and the Rock Cats! The current band lineup features St. Clawed on guitar\, Bowie on drums\, Nue on keyboard\, and NOW some brand new members: Ahi on woodblocks and Albacore on cowbell\, Roux on trumpet\, and Oz on Saxophone. There is even a chicken – Cluck Norris – rockin’ the tambourine! \n“I can die happy now!” an audience member has claimed after seeing the band. \nIt all started with Chief Executive Human (or CEH for short) and cat lover Samantha Martin. Training animals at a young age\, she knew instantly she would be working with animals for the rest of her life. By founding Rock Cats Rescue\, the real reason behind having a traveling animal show\, she has saved the lives of over 260 cats and kittens. Using the magic of clicker training\, Samantha (and a few other humans) travel with over 20 cats and kittens all across the United States\, educating and entertaining audiences that cats actually can be trained while she tenaciously continues to save the lives of cats and kittens through rescue\, foster\, and adoption. \nFeatured on Netflix docu-series Cat People\, Tuna and the Rock Cats have also appeared alongside Stephen Colbert on his late night show\, as well as PBS and Animal Planet! \nThe Amazing Acro-cats are performing for 4 shows in Gulfport\, Florida at the Catherine Hickman Theater on 10/23 through 10/24 Their address is 5501 27th Ave S\, Gulfport\, FL 33707\n. DESCRIPTION:The SPIRITS of St. Petersburg is participating in it’s fourth installation of the World’s Largest Ghost Hunt\, this year hosted by the Suntan Art Center. We are the only team in West Central Florida to be selected for the event (the other teams are in St. Augustine and South Florida). \nThe Suntan Art Center is housed in the Don Vista building. Built in 1924 by Thomas Rowe\, the famed businessman lived there as he oversaw the building of the Don Cesar. The Don Vista was then converted to administrative offices and a bank for the hotel. After World War II ended\, it was sold along with the hotel to the US Army for back taxes. Then\, the Don Vista held governmental offices and a library for the department of Fish and Wildlife. In 1984\, the Suntan Art Center moved into the building and has inhabited it ever since. \nThis event includes a paranormal investigation course\, breakout sessions to work with special equipment\, and a walk through the historic building. Some still wonder if the energies of the past still linger within its walls. \nThe event has limited seating\, will follow the COVID restrictions set by the art center\, and lasts three hours.
